  What kind of cookies do we use?

Depending on the type of organization that manages them:

  • Cookies owned by Solid Consult Time SRL: installed by our own site.
  • Third-party cookies : installed by websites that are not part of the visited solidconsult.ro website.

For example, if we include content from YouTube on its own website or buttons that users can use to share content on social networks, a user accessing such content on their own site may have a cookie – added from these third parties.

Solid Consult Time SRL does not control these third-party cookies and, therefore, the user must review the cookie policies of these websites for further information.

Depending on the time period , they remain active in the user’s system:

  • Session cookies : Collects and stores data only while the user visits the website.
  • Persistent cookies : they remain stored on a computer and can be accessed and managed by the organization responsible for the cookie for a certain period of time or until the user deletes it.

Depending on the purpose for which the data is collected through cookies:

  • Technical cookies : allow the user to use different options that he facilitates: for example, traffic control and data communication, identifying a session, accessing restricted areas, making a purchase, requesting a subscription or attending an event, etc.
  • Personalization cookies : allow the user to access services with certain personalized features, such as language, browser type, configuration for the region from which the user accesses the services, etc.
  • Analytical cookies : allow website managers to track and analyze the behavior of users on a website so that they can improve information by analyzing data on the use of the site by the users of its services.
  • Advertising cookies : allow the management of the advertising spaces that the web publisher has included on a website where services are offered, based on criteria such as the type of content or the frequency with which the content is displayed.

Cookies are not viruses. They use plain text formats. They are not made up of pieces of code so they cannot be executed nor can they self-run. Consequently, you cannot duplicate or replicate on other networks to run or replicate again. Because they cannot perform these functions, they cannot be considered viruses.
